The "SPD" in the name refers to Spreadtrum (now Unisoc) chipsets. Many Nokia feature phones and some low-end smartphones (like Nokia 1, 1 Plus, C-series) used Spreadtrum processors. The "unlock tool" typically means software designed to:

In the golden era of feature phones, Nokia ruled the roost. However, one major frustration for users and technicians alike was network locking. If you bought a Nokia phone from a specific carrier (like AT&T, Vodafone, or O2), you were often stuck with their SIM card.
Enter the Nokia SPD Unlock Tool v1.0. For technicians and hobbyists working with old Nokia devices running on the SPD/Spreadtrum chipset, this lightweight software was a game-changer.
